18th-ranked Tigers sweep Rose-Hulman and Chicago

January 28, 2006, Greencastle, Ind. - The 18th ranked Tigers concluded the dual meet portion of the season with a 9-2 record following a sweep of Chicago and Rose-Hulman at the Erdmann Natatorium.

Robert Alexander won the 50-yard freestule in 21.99 seconds and the 100 free in 49.02. Jonathan Enenbach was also a double-winner in diving with firsts on the one-meter board with 211.75 points and on the three-meter with 195.95 points.

Gib Wallace won the 100 backstroke in 56.09 seconds, while Brock Sishc finished first in the 200 back in 2:01.76 seconds. The Tigers won both relays as the 200 medley relay won in 1:39.76 as did the 200 free relay in 1:27.76.

The Tigers conclude the season, February 9-11, at the Southern Collegiate Athletic Conference Championships in Cleveland, Miss.
